r�THH��d�����B�11P������Joint Technical Committee Meeting
AIAA Astrodynamics & AAS Space Flight Mechanics 
Minutes of the August 2006 Meeting held at theAIAA/AAS Astrodynamics Specialists ConferenceKeystone, CO
Sunday, August 20, 2006

Jon Sims presiding

1. 	Opening Remarks/Introductions (Sims)Jon Sims opened the meeting welcoming all to Keystone. The members introduced themselves around the room, identifying their committee memberships.  

2.   Report on Tampa Bay Space Flight Mechanics Conference (Schumacher)Paul Schumacher presented a summary of the 16th annual SFMC held in Tampa Bay. It was a good venue that worked well for the meeting.  Planning had been based on an attendance of 150, 157 actually attended.  This provided a slight profit, the final figures are not yet in.  This meeting had the inaugural use of on-line registration, including attendees from 9 foreign countries. The $460 fee was all inclusive and subsidized student and retiree participation.  There will be hardbound proceedings of the conference.  AGI prepared the programs, including the illustration and did a very nice job.  He noted that the production of CDs cut into the sales of the hardbound proceedings and had a large impact on paper sales (dropping to about 300 from a typical sale of 1000-2000).  The availability of on-line preprints probably also had an impact on paper sales.
 
3. 	Status on Keystone Conference (Scheeres, Pittelkau)Dan Scheeres reported that as of last Friday, there were 128 attendees registered through the on-line process.  They will provide updates Monday and on Thursday.  He noted the change of venue form some sessions tomorrow to the Lake Shore building.  Mark Pittelkau provided a written preliminary report.  He noted the high incidence of no paper uploads and no shows, giving a short analysis of the paper status as know at the time.  There is a conflict with an author having papers in both GNC and ASC sessions.  Dave Spencer asked if they had tried to deconflict similar sessions with the GNC?  Alan Lovell replied that they had tried to do this in March, but it was very difficult. Kara Niedemeyer said that AIAA still does not allow cross checking between the components of large, combined conferences, and that working between the TCs and with the General Chairmen was the only way to help avoid conflicts.  Mark Pittelkau offered the opinion that we are not rejecting enough poor papers.

4. 	Committee (Niedemeyer)Kara Niedemeyer, product manager for the AIAA, presented plaques to the General and Technical chairs of the Keystone conference.  She said that the top three candidates for the 2008 Astrodynamics summer conference were Vancouver, Honolulu, and Anchorage.  Anna Sparks of the AIAA, who handles physical and financial arrangements, will be getting bids for these areas.  There was some considerable dissatisfaction expressed with the costs of the social events for the Keystone conference!  Tom Eller asked how did we get to an $86 BBQ?  The response was that this was a full-up dinner of steak and salmon.  The $55 cost for guests for the reception was also criticized.  Several members noted that, because they had their families at the conference, they would be forced to forgo the social events due to cost.

5. 	Future Conferences2007 Space Flight Mechanics; Sedona, AZ (Gearhart). There was a concern voiced that there was still little information available for this meeting.  Jim Gearhart stated that the Call for Papers had been issued and that the abstract deadline would be October 1.  Official sponsorship from the AIAA had been procured.  Carol Schumacher of the Lowell Observatory will be the plenary speaker, with an outing to the observatory as the social event.
. 
 
      2007 Astrodynamics Conference; Mackinac Island, MI (Proulx, Starchville). Ron Proulx said that the contract was signed for $120 per night or 25% over government per diem, which ever was less.  He stated that the Call for Papers would be in the October or November Aerospace America.  Tom Starchville said that the abstract deadline would be March 15.
2007 Space Flight Mechanics; Galveston, TX (Eller).  Tom Eller informed the meeting that the contract with the San Luis hotel had already been signed, at the government rate.  An acceptable number of rooms are provided.  

6. 	Other DiscussionMark Pittelkau provided some additional notes on the current conference. There has been one late submission (from Spain) that was accepted.  Some of the late paper withdrawals were caused by a change in the JPL export control review process.  This resulted in the loss of 2 JPL papers.  Mark noted that there had been a request for a substitute presenter in John Seago�s session and that John had approved.  This is not encouraged.  It was noted that there was a substitute presenter in Big Sky who spoke no English, resulting in a very poor presentation.

7. AdjournThe vote for adjournment was enthusiastically unanimous.
